The album that drives the next Phase of the Newsboys.Sunday, April 25, 2004
Thrive came out in 2002 and can be compared to the 2003 album, Adoration. Following the success with Shine the Hits, Thrive sets up the new phase of music that the newsboys are in. Thrive is also the basis for the DVD concert they filmed Live at the Music Hall of Fame. They still do most of these songs in their Adoration Tour 2004.
Thrive contains new songs including the excellent upbeat rockers Giving it Over, Live in Stereo, Rescue and Cornelius.
Fad of the land is also a rocker, and I have read that it was written for radio play, speaking to giving in to Fad.
Lord is a beautiful song.
Million Pieces is a upbeat song, in fact in concert they dumped a million pieces of brightly colored confetti on the audience during the song.. great fun!
It is You is a beautiful - awesome song that they use as the concert closer. They do a live version of this song on their 2003 release Adoration.
If you love the newsboys, I would buy Thrive first. Thrive is more studio. Adoration is more for those who looking for a concert feel, plus Adoration has He Reigns and you are my king (Amazing Love) two of their best songs.
